The United States Embassy condemns terrorist attack on Red Cross vehicle

Embassy of the United States in Mali
Press Release

Bamako, Mali, March 31, 2015

The United States Embassy strongly condemns the reprehensible terrorist attack on a Red Cross vehicle that killed one staff member and seriously wounded another.  We offer our deepest condolences to the victim’s family and our hopes for the speedy recovery of his colleague. We view this attack as particularly heinous as it was carried out against a humanitarian organization and its employees engaged in critical life-saving work.

This terrorist attack underscores the need for all Malian parties to agree to the peace accord reached in Algiers on March 1 without further delay. We believe the best way to counter the terrorists who are operating in Mali is for Malians to build a national consensus for the future of their country. This Accord is that critical first step for Mali to be able to move forward on the challenging task to implement a durable peace so that all the people of Mali can begin rebuilding their lives.
